ENCYCLOPAEDIA OF COMMERCE AND MANAGEMENT
ASIT K. GHOSH
PREM KUMAR
The growth of Commerce and management as an organized discipline has been remarkable in the past few decades. This has been the direct result of the revolutionary changes in science and technology applications in the commercial and business world and the momentous changes taking place in the world economy and the global market place. The art and science of Management-of men, materials, money and motives-has acquired unprecedented significance. The present series in 25 comprehensive volumes are compiled from a vast range of journals, magazines, seminar and conference papers, discussion notes, readers, presentations and other valuable but scattered sources. This is for the benefit of the undergraduate student and research scholar who wishes to have an insight into the key aspects of management. The wide range of subjects covered are : general introduction, business strategy, marketing and sales, production, public enterprises, financial resources, export, corporate planning, project management, economic and business policy, human resources development, materials, corporate communication including management information systems, small scale industry, management in government and public services, industrial psychology, rural development, organization theory and behaviour, government and business. Collectively these volumes will be a particularly valuable addition to all college, university and Institutional libraries teaching management, commerce and applied economics.
